## Action Item 7: SDK Parity Tracking

So, the root cause here: the Lumenport Java SDK shipped retry-with-jitter months ago, but the Python SDK never got it, and a customer integration hammered the API during the brownout. Nobody noticed because there's no parity checklist. Fix: every new SDK feature gets a parity ticket filed for the sibling SDK at merge time, and we audit the gap list quarterly. Future maintainers, please don't let this rot again. The current parity matrix and audit schedule live on the internal tracker page.

operations page: https://confluence.zemvarlabs.internal/projects/display/browse/display/8963

Ticket VLT-providing context for new folks: the Hazelfort admin dashboard's dark-mode theme tokens are stored in our Cinderbox vault, which is currently locked after three failed rotations. Until it's reopened, the dashboard falls back to light mode and several contrast overrides fail silently, which is why QA keeps flagging the settings page. Please don't hardcode color values as a workaround; that's bitten us before. To reopen the vault and restore the token feed, enter the recovery passphrase shown immediately below.

vault phrase of yaguf-hahaf = druath-holix

Delivery retries in the Hartwell Dispatch service use capped exponential backoff with full jitter to prevent synchronized retry storms against partner endpoints. Signatures are recomputed per attempt so replayed payloads remain verifiable. Failed deliveries are quarantined after the cap, never silently dropped. The reviewer should verify the following constants against our threat model.

tuning table, kawep-tawif:
CAPS = {
    "olidor": 80,
    "belion": 7,
    "quenys": 225,
    "druox": 839,
    "fraath": 482,
}

## Glacierbird Environments — Cold Storage Archiving

Hey on-call: buckets in the `frostvault` tier get archived after 90 days of no reads. If the archiver wedges, just restart the sweep job — it's idempotent, promise. Don't touch retention flags without pinging the Icebox crew. The current archiver settings for staging and prod are as follows.

service settings:
[druix]
host = druix.zemvargrid.example
user = druix_svc
database = druix_prod